YEREVAN. – Armenia’s Acting Education and Science Minister Arayik Harutyunyan, who is on a working visit to the US, on Thursday visited the University of California, Los Angeles (UCLA) where he met with Willeke Wendrich, Director of the Cotsen Institute of Archaeology at the UCLA Department of Near Eastern Languages and Cultures.

They discussed the prospects for the development of cooperation with Armenia and made several arrangements, the Ministry of Education and Science of Armenia informed Armenian News-NEWS.am.

The Armenian acting minister met also with Peter Cowe, Grigor Narekatsi Chair in Armenian Language and Culture at the UCLA Department of Near Eastern Languages and Cultures. They conferred on future joint activities.

In addition, Harutyunyan paid a visit to the University of Southern California (USC) where he met with Salpi Ghazarian, Director of the USC Institute of Armenian Studies. They reached an agreement on making use of the opportunities of the Armenian diaspora and of the potential of this institute toward the development of education and science.
